At Merstham station, securing your travel tickets is a breeze. The ticket office is open from 06:10 to 19:35 from Monday to Saturday and on Sundays from 08:30 to 16:40. For your convenience, there are also ticket machines available, including those specifically designed to acc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Additionally, smartcard facilities are available, ensuring you're all set for a hassle-free journey.
Should you require assistance, help points are conveniently located throughout the station. Staff are on hand to offer support during designated hours throughout the week. Although there is no luggage storage, be assured that CCTV coverage is in place to enhance security within the premises.
Merstham station strives to be accessible to all passengers. While step-free access is available, the routes can vary, and it's advisable to check maps or contact the station staff for the best routes to suit your needs. Assistance can be pre-booked, or you can take advantage of the turn-up-and-go service, which facilitates spontaneous travel options.
For onward travel from Merstham station, you'll find various transport options that ensure you remain connected. Taxis can be easily accessed outside Platform 1, while local bus services are also available with helpful information on routes provided at the station. When you arrive at Disley Station, you'll find a range of facilities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day between 07:10 and 10:10, and while it's not open on weekends, accessible ticket machines are available, ensuring everyone can easily purchase or collect tickets. While the station itself doesn’t have a waiting room, there is a seating area available for those moments before your departure.
Accessibility is a key feature at this station. Although there is no step-free access across the entire station, part of it is scooter-friendly, ensuring easier mobility for those who need it. The station also provides ramps for train access, making it a practical choice for travelers with limited mobility. Moreover, the induction loop is an excellent facility for those using hearing aids.
It's important to note that there are no refreshment facilities or shops on-site, so grabbing a coffee or a bite to eat might need to be scheduled outside the station. However, the pleasant village surroundings more than make up for this, with local establishments ready to serve weary travelers.
Disley Station provides several options for onward travel. For those moments when rail replacement services are necessary, buses heading to Buxton and Manchester conveniently stop near the Rams Head Pub on the A6. Taxis can be arranged through services like Cab4You, providing quick and easy transport to surrounding areas.
Alternatively, local buses are accessible by dialing Busline on 0871 200 2233, offering regular services to various destinations. Although bicycle hire is not available directly from the station, cycling enthusiasts will appreciate the beautiful paths and routes that Cheshire offers.
